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
"a special touch"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it to describe something that adds a unique, personal quality to an item or situation. For example, "The artist added a special touch to his painting with splashes of color."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
Use "a special touch" when you want to convey that something has been added to make a thing, service or experience more unique, valuable or personalized. For example, when describing a chef's cooking, a designer's work, or a host's hospitality.
Common error
While "a special touch" is widely understood, overuse in formal documents can make the writing sound less professional. Consider stronger alternatives like "distinctive element" or "unique feature" to maintain a more serious tone.

More alternative expressions(10)
Phrases that express similar concepts, ordered by semantic similarity:
a unique flair
Replaces 'touch' with 'flair', emphasizing stylishness and originality.
a special addition
Highlights the act of adding something that makes a difference.
a distinctive element
Focuses on the element that makes something stand out, using a more formal tone.
a personal stamp
Emphasizes the idea of leaving one's mark or imprint on something.
a signature detail
Implies a recognizable and characteristic element contributed by someone.
an individual accent
Highlights personalization and uniqueness, shifting the focus to the individual.
an exclusive feature
Stresses the exclusivity and special nature of the added component.
a custom enhancement
Highlights the tailored and improved nature of the addition.
a creative flourish
Emphasizes the artistic and imaginative aspect of the addition.
a delicate refinement
Suggests subtlety and improvement, emphasizing the gentle nature of the change.
FAQs
How can I use "a special touch" in a sentence?
You can use "a special touch" to describe something that adds a unique, personal, or memorable quality. For example, "The baker added a special touch to the cake with homemade frosting."
What are some synonyms for "a special touch"?
Alternatives to "a special touch" include "a unique flair", "a distinctive element", or "a personal stamp", depending on the specific nuance you want to convey.
Is it appropriate to use "a special touch" in formal writing?
While generally acceptable, "a special touch" may be perceived as informal in certain professional or academic contexts. Opt for more formal alternatives like "a distinctive element" or "a unique feature" for a more polished tone.
What does "a special touch" mean?
"A special touch" refers to a unique or distinctive addition or quality that enhances something, making it more personalized or memorable. It implies a thoughtful and creative effort.
